Abstract

This paper presents the application of a threephase matrix converter for wind power generation based on a permanent magnet synchronous generator (PMSG). The topology applied in the research is the 3 × 3 - matrix topology consisting of nine bi-directional switches. This paper focuses on the simulation of the proposed system using the MATLAB/ Simulink program to design the control algorithm for the PMSG. The algorithm and switching strategies acquired from the simulation will then be implemented on the real system using FPGA as the processor.
